I expected to this restaurant to be extremely busy on a Saturday evening in the summer, especially with it being at the end of the Santa Monica Pier. But we were seated immediately! It did take some time for the host to notice us though. Expect to grub on some American / Mexican food here! We got quite a lot of food and most of them tasted fresh and delicious: - Endless Chips and Salsa: Truly unlimited with freshly fried tortilla chips. The red salsa had the right amount of kick to it. - Fried Calamari: Crunchy and crispy! - Mar y Tierra: Best dish! The steak was cooked to perfection and was tender. - Salmon Tropical: The mango salsa was good. The salmon was seasoned well. - Carousel Enchiladas: my least favorite, the chicken was dry. - Carne Asada Wet Burrito: My second favorite, Full of sauce and tender beef!
